Transaction 846983e054439fb34b8ae15880f9a1aea3dddb34d5ef808239bc4674e6331c0c

2 Input
2 Outputs
  • 846983e054439fb34b8ae15880f9a1aea3dddb34d5ef808239bc4674e6331c0c:0
  • value  10328828
    address  19CaTpC8LGKWTahjJ4z2V34G2pqUcP7z1z
  • 846983e054439fb34b8ae15880f9a1aea3dddb34d5ef808239bc4674e6331c0c:1
  • value  143160000
    address  3A6DMYrrisFDxCtiRTEzokNQ5228wXWsNH